Lithops karasmontana Summitatum is a small, succulent plant with a pair of juicy gray leaves adorned with a captivating pattern of dark brown veins. The leaves are usually paired, and the plant blooms with white flowers in autumn. The lifespan of the plant is several years, and it can grow up to 2-3 cm in height.
Lithops karasmontana Summitatum is native to South Africa, specifically in the provinces of Northern Cape and Western Cape. It grows in areas with well-draining soil and full sun to partial shade, typically at an altitude of 500-1000 meters.
